Authorised representative documentation requirement for customs appeals, cross-objections and applications was omitted from the appellate rules.
Rule 15 of the Customs (Appeals) Rules, 1982, requiring a person other than a departmental authority to append an authorisation where an authorised representative signed and appeared in an appeal, cross-objection or application, was omitted with effect from 10 November 1982.
